Raymond Huber

Wood River |

Raymond Henry Huber, 83, passed away 1:50 p.m. Sunday, June 26, 2016 at Rosewood Care Center of Alton.

Born on the farm in Witt, IL on April 29, 1933, he was the son of Walter and Anna (Sommers) Huber.

A Korean War army veteran, serving from 1953-55, he had been a fork lift operator for the Olin Corporation, 42 years before retiring.

Raymond had been a member of Holy Angels Parish for 53 years; was a life-time member of the the Knights of Columbus in Bethalto; a regular blood donor, achieving the 10 gallon mark before having heart surgery; enjoyed painting and wood working.

On February 23, 1963 at St. James Catholic Church in Decatur, he married the former Mary Catherine Grant.  She survives.

Surviving also are a son, Michael Raymond (Stephanie) Huber of Elsah; daughter, Bonita (Kenneth) Wheeler of North Carolina; eight grandchildren; ten great grandchildren; sister-in-law, Marilou Huber of Witt; and his little dog, "Krispy Creme".

He was preceded in death by his parents; a brother, Lawrence Huber;  a sister and her husband, Kathryn and Page Walcher.
